for electricity production on short notice, the
combined cycle power plant stands high regarding fast
start-ups and efficiency. In this paper it has been
shown how the dynamic start-up procedure of a combined
cycle power plant can be optimized using JModelica.
org, proposing a way to minimize the start-up
time while maximizing the power production during
start-up. The physical models have been developed
in Modelica, adapted to suit optimization purposes
and extended to optimization problems. Constraints
keeping the lifetime consumption of critically stressed
components under control are limiting factors. The
plant models have been successfully optimized to full
load.
